Willow Farm House, Station Road, Appledore, Ashford, Kent, United Kingdom, TN26 2DF
2 Appledore Court Station Road, Appledore, Ashford, England, TN26 2DF
Popular Companies
Latest Companies
Copyright © 2025. All rights reserved.